2 Top Osteopathic Medical Schools and Requirements:
The College of Osteopathic Medicine in the Pacific at the Western University of Health Sciences -Pomona, CA was instituted in 1977 and has continued to grow and expand with the ever increasing needs of students and patients. Some of the requirements include: Completion of at least 90 semester units at an accredited educational institution, completion of prerequisite courses in biology, organic and inorganic chemistry, physics, college English and behavioral science. Tuition and fees come in at $43,370 not including books, room and board and other personal expenses.
The Midwestern University of Chicago - Osteopathic Medicine Department - Chicago, IL was founded in 1900 and carries on with their strong principles and encourages learning in a safe environment. General requirements for admission include a Bachelor's degree from an accredited institution, minimum GPA 2.75 (3.0 or higher is recommended), high MCAT scores and 2 letters of recommendation. Academic prerequisites include courses in biology with lab, general and organic chemistry with labs, physics with lab and college English. Tuition and fees start at around $46,000 not including books, room and board or other personal expenses.
